/* Скрываем элементы перед появлением */
.animate-on-scroll {
  opacity: 0;
  transform: translateY(50px);
  transition: opacity 0.8s ease-out, transform 0.8s ease-out;
}

/* Когда элемент становится видимым */
.animate-on-scroll.visible {
  opacity: 1;
  transform: translateY(0);
}
.zoom-on-scroll {
  opacity: 0;
  transform: scale(0.8);
  transition: opacity 0.6s ease-out, transform 0.6s ease-out;
}

.zoom-on-scroll.visible {
  opacity: 1;
  transform: scale(1);
}

/* Общее начальное состояние */
.fade-in,
.slide-in,
.slide-up,
.zoom-in {
  opacity: 0;
  transition: all 0.8s ease-out;
  will-change: transform, opacity;
}

/* Fade In */
.fade-in.in-view {
  opacity: 1;
}

/* Slide In from Left */
.slide-in.in-view {
  opacity: 1;
  transform: translateX(0);
}

.slide-in {
  transform: translateX(-40px);
}

/* Slide Up */
.slide-up.in-view {
  opacity: 1;
  transform: translateY(0);
}

.slide-up {
  transform: translateY(40px);
}

/* Zoom In */
.zoom-in.in-view {
  opacity: 1;
  transform: scale(1);
}

.zoom-in {
  transform: scale(0.85);
}
.mobile-platform-card {
  opacity: 0;
  transform: rotateX(90deg);
  transform-origin: top;
  transition: transform 0.7s ease, opacity 0.7s ease;
  perspective: 1000px;
}

.mobile-platform-card.card-visible {
  opacity: 1;
  transform: rotateX(0deg);
}

.rotate-in {
  opacity: 0;
  transform: rotateY(90deg);
  transition: transform 0.8s ease, opacity 0.8s ease;
}

.rotate-in.visible {
  opacity: 1;
  transform: rotateY(0deg);
}

.advantages-grid .advantage-item {
  transition-delay: 0s;
}
.advantages-grid .advantage-item:nth-child(1) {
  transition-delay: 0.1s;
}
.advantages-grid .advantage-item:nth-child(2) {
  transition-delay: 0.2s;
}
.advantages-grid .advantage-item:nth-child(3) {
  transition-delay: 0.3s;
}
.advantages-grid .advantage-item:nth-child(4) {
  transition-delay: 0.4s;
}
.advantages-grid .advantage-item:nth-child(5) {
  transition-delay: 0.5s;
}
